Analysis of postoperative pain after single versus multiple-visit root canal treatment in molars
Priyatam Karade1, Jasmine Marwaha2, Shrutika Jadhav2
1Department of conservative dentistry and endodontics, Bharati Vidyapeeth (Deemed To Be University) Dental College and Hospital, Sangli 416414, Maharashtra, India.
Abstract:
The number of visits to root canal treatment is still controversial especially on postoperative pain in molars. Therefore, it is of interest to compare pain outcome of single-visit and multiple-visit root canal treatments in 120 cases of molar root of a tooth. The intensity of pain was measured throughout 7 days with the help of the Visual Analog Scale, analgesic use and treatment success was also measured. Single-visit cases depicted a small difference in pain at 6 hours, but not after and the same level of success at 6 months. Single and multiple visit treatment offer similar postoperative comfort and superior clinical outcomes.
